> This email is to invite you to a special call regarding ICANN67. The call
> is scheduled for Monday, 24 February 2020 at 12 (noon) UTC. The ccNSO
> Secretariat will follow-up with a calendar invite.
>
>
>
> As you know, the ICANN Board of Directors has decided to cancel ICANN67 and
> hold a remote meeting instead. The goal of the call on Monday is to
> identify:
>
>
>
> - what definitely needs to be done in the timeframe of ICANN67, for
> example, ccNSO Council meeting to elect the chair and vice-chairs of the
> ccNSO and assign other roles,
>
> - which meetings and sessions have to be held regardless of ICANN67 or
> another ICANN meeting, for example, the PDP RET WG meeting,
>
> - which meetings and sessions can be held only in person and hence have to
> be deferred to the next face-to-face meeting.
